Allow importing of shortcuts

Verified with Microsoft Edge 152.0.4191.53 — updated on July 10, 2026

Microsoft Edge 152.0.4191.53

Supported on: Microsoft Edge version 81, Windows 7 or later

Path in the GPO console

Computer Configuration\Administrative Templates\Microsoft Edge - Default Settings (users can override)

Description

Allows users to import Shortcuts from another browser into Microsoft Edge. If you disable this policy, Shortcuts aren't imported on first run. If you don't configure this policy, Shortcuts are imported on first run. You can also set this policy as a recommendation. This means that Microsoft Edge imports Shortcuts on first run. Note: This policy currently manages import from Google Chrome (on Windows 7, 8, and 10 and on macOS).

Registry

HKLM Software\Policies\Microsoft\Edge\Recommended
HKCU Software\Policies\Microsoft\Edge\Recommended

Value name: ImportShortcuts

Enabled: ImportShortcuts = 1

Disabled: ImportShortcuts = 0
